Presentation Titles & Descriptions

Fantasy and a Reader’s Heart
What led a homeschooling father to write tales of fantasy and adventure? In this talk, I will answer that question and more. What value does fantasy have in bringing about spiritual growth? How does it affect readers? Does it affect boys and girls differently? What are the qualities of good fantasy? How can a parent tell virtuous fantasy stories from those that might be a moral detriment? Using original artwork from his readers and clips from popular fantasy films, I explore these and other questions in this informative and practical presentation. This is my most popular workshop for parents.

An Author’s Publishing Journey
What does an author have to do in order to become published by a traditional publishing company? In this workshop, I describe the typical process an aspiring writer goes through, including practical tips on how to get an acquisitions editor’s attention. I also describe the world of self-publishing, along with the associated pros and cons. Since I share my own journey, this workshop is practical and inspirational.

Davis's Bio

Bryan was born in 1958 and grew up in the eastern U.S. From the time he taught himself how to read before school age, through his seminary years and beyond, he has demonstrated a passion for the written word, reading and writing in many disciplines and genres, including theology, fiction, devotionals, poetry, and humor.

In high school, he was valedictorian of his class and won various academic awards. He was also a member of the National Honor Society and voted Most Likely to Succeed.

He continues to expand his writing education by teaching at relevant writing conferences and conventions. Although he is now a full time writer, Bryan was a computer professional for over 20 years.
